Grain futures rose on Friday. The July SRW wheat contract closed at $5.44/bu ($200/mt; +3.3% from Thursday). The July Kansas HRW contract climbed to $5.41/bu ($199/mt; +3.4%). September Euronext wheat closed at €202.75/mt ($234/mt; +2.0%). July U.S. corn futures rose to $4.44/bu ($175/mt; +1.4%).
European agency Strategie Grains raised its EU soft wheat production estimate to 130.7 mmt from 129.8 mmt a month earlier, citing strong crop prospects in Romania, Bulgaria, and Spain.
Algeria’s OAIC will hold a tender on June 17 to purchase a nominal 50,000 mt of soft wheat, according to European traders.
Starting July 1, the transit fee for ships passing through the Bosphorus and Dardanelles straits will increase by 15% year-on-year to $5.83/mt as part of the annual revision.
